What affects the price

When you look into SBA financing, the total cost isn't one flat fee. Several variables shift the numbers. Your credit history and how long you have been running your business carry the most weight. Banks also look closely at your collateral and the specific cash flow of your operation. The cost of an SBA loan involves several factors, including guarantee fees, lender packaging fees, and interest rates. What is the SBA $10,000 grant?

It's important to differentiate between SBA loans and grants. The SBA primarily offers loan guarantees to lenders, not direct grants for general business funding. Grants are typically for specific disaster relief or specialized programs. The professionals can clarify these distinctions for your business needs in Stockton.

What is an SBA loan?

An SBA loan is a business loan that is partially guaranteed by the U.S. Small Business Administration. This guarantee reduces the risk for lenders, making it more accessible for small businesses to obtain financing. The specialists can explain the different SBA loan programs available.
